2.7M medical records exposed in double-extortion ransomware attack

Texas-based firm ESO Solutions has been targeted by a ransomware attack that exposed the personal and healthcare information of 2.7 million US patients. The attack resulted in data from one of the company’s systems being exfiltrated. The information exposed varied between individuals but included medical, diagnosis, and treatment data. This is the fourth healthcare provider to experience a significant data breach in just over a month. ESO is offering affected individuals free access to an identity monitoring service.
